HB1421Signed

No title available

Tennessee HB1421 establishes litter abatement and control requirements, subject to local approval. The bill affects local governments by mandating specific measures to manage and reduce litter within their jurisdictions. Key provisions include the establishment of standards and practices for litter control, aimed at improving community cleanliness and environmental quality.
